This week's sponsor is Polkadoodles and my DT card features a sweet digi named Bella Bear with Lots of Parcels. I printed the digi on white cardstock and used Spectrum Noir Classique Markers and a Sakura Gelly Roll white gel pen to add color, shading, and highlights. I fussy-cut the image, then adhered it to an upcycled calendar photo. The snowdrifts were created with simple torn paper, and a bit of “fur” was added with Polar White Flower Soft, which also added some texture to snowflakes drawn with a white gel pen.

For this simple yet elegant Christmas card, I printed a digi sentiment from Eureka Stamps to fit an A2-sized card front.  I layered it atop a rectangle of beautiful gold embossed paper, the added some sparkle to the butterfly wings to help them stand out a bit.  I wanted to use the gold foil-lined envelope from a thrift store find that I’ve had in my stash for some time, so I created a card base that would fit the envelope and added a layer of black cardstock before adhering to the card front.  A few scraps of the gold embossed paper, plus a butterfly punched from black paper and a QKR sentiment finish off the inside of the card… which is currently fluttering its way through the US postal system to my sweet MIL’s door a few states away. My second card required some fussy-cutting to turn a beautiful rocking horse from patterned paper into a tree ornament. The word “Joy” (which the challenge requires) appears in the sentiment on the card front. The floral embellishments on the sentiments were also fussy-cut from patterned paper. A scrap of vellum placed beneath the rocking horse helps it stand out a bit, and the red ribbon hanger and bow adds another shout of color to the card. So fun!
